Warren Buffett on Friday produced his greatest yearly donation to date, offering $5.3 billion value of Berkshire Hathaway shares to 5 charities.

The legendary investor, who’s turning 94 in August, converted 8,674 of his Berkshire Class A shares to donate much more than 13 million Course B shares, in accordance to a assertion Friday. A full of 9.93 million shares went to the Monthly bill & Melinda Gates Foundation, with the rest going to the Susan Thompson Buffett Foundation, named for his late initially wife, and the 3 charities led by his youngsters Howard, Susan and Peter Buffett.

The “Oracle of Omaha” has pledged to give absent the fortune he developed at Berkshire, the Omaha, Nebraska-primarily based conglomerate he started out jogging in 1965. Buffett has been generating once-a-year donations to the five charities considering the fact that 2006.

Right after Friday’s donations, Buffett owns 207,963 Berkshire A shares and 2,586 B shares, really worth about $130 billion.

New charitable trust

In an job interview with The Wall Road Journal, Buffett clarified that just after his death, the monumental fortune he amassed from building the one particular-of-a-type conglomerate will be directed to a new charitable belief overseen by his a few children.

“It really should be utilized to help the persons that have not been as blessed as we have been,” he explained to the Journal. “There is 8 billion persons in the earth, and me and my children, we have been in the luckiest 100th of 1% or anything. You can find tons of approaches to assistance people.”

Buffett has beforehand mentioned his three young children are the executors of his will as nicely as the named trustees of the charitable trust that will get 99%-plus of his wealth.

He told the Journal that the Bill & Melinda Gates Basis will no extended get donations following his loss of life. Buffett resigned as a trustee at the Gates Basis in June 2021 in the midst of Monthly bill and Melinda Gates’ divorce.

At Berkshire’s annual assembly in May possibly, Buffett spoke candidly to shareholders about a future when he’s no for a longer time at the helm, showing solemn at times as he pondered his highly developed age and mirrored on his late pal and business husband or wife Charlie Munger.

Greg Abel, vice chairman for noninsurance operations at Berkshire, has been named Buffett’s successor and has taken on most of the responsibility at the conglomerate.

Buffett previously claimed his will will be manufactured community after his dying.

“Following my demise, the disposition of my property will be an open reserve – no ‘imaginative’ trusts or overseas entities to stay clear of community scrutiny but rather a simple will accessible for inspection at the Douglas County Courthouse,” Buffett stated in November.
